HomeSort by: relevance | last modified time | path
    Searched refs:ia (Results 1 - 25 of 349) sorted by relevancy

1 2 3 4 5 6 7 8 91011>>

  /src/sys/arch/arc/isa/
pccons_isa.c 56 struct isa_attach_args *ia = aux; local in function:pccons_isa_match
63 if (ia->ia_nio < 1)
65 if (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T)
66 iobase = ia->ia_io[0].ir_addr;
68 if (ia->ia_iosize != 0)
69 iosize = ia->ia_iosize;
71 if (ia->ia_niomem < 1)
73 if (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M)
74 maddr = ia->ia_iomem[0].ir_addr;
75 if (ia->ia_iomem[0].ir_size != ISA_UNKNOWN_IOSIZ
118 struct isa_attach_args *ia = aux; local in function:pccons_isa_attach
    [all...]
opms_isa.c 56 struct isa_attach_args *ia = aux; local in function:opms_isa_match
61 if (ia->ia_nio < 1)
63 if (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T)
64 iobase = ia->ia_io[0].ir_addr;
66 if (ia->ia_iosize != 0)
67 iosize = ia->ia_iosize;
69 if (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)
70 irq = ia->ia_irq[0].ir_irq;
75 ia->ia_maddr != MADDRUNK || ia->ia_msize != 0 |
103 struct isa_attach_args *ia = aux; local in function:opms_isa_attach
    [all...]
timer_isa.c 90 struct isa_attach_args *ia = aux; local in function:timer_isa_match
93 if (ia->ia_nio < 1 ||
94 (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T &&
95 ia->ia_io[0].ir_addr != IO_TIMER1))
98 if (ia->ia_niomem > 0 &&
99 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M))
102 if (ia->ia_nirq > 0 &&
103 (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 &&
104 ia->ia_irq[0].ir_irq != TIMER_IRQ))
107 if (ia->ia_ndrq > 0 &
134 struct isa_attach_args *ia = aux; local in function:timer_isa_attach
    [all...]
mcclock_isa.c 77 struct isa_attach_args *ia = aux; local in function:mcclock_isa_match
80 if (ia->ia_nio < 1 ||
81 (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T &&
82 ia->ia_io[0].ir_addr != 0x70))
85 if (ia->ia_niomem > 0 &&
86 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M))
89 if (ia->ia_nirq > 0 &&
90 (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))
93 if (ia->ia_ndrq > 0 &&
94 (ia->ia_drq[0].ir_drq != ISA_UNKNOWN_DRQ)
120 struct isa_attach_args *ia = aux; local in function:mcclock_isa_attach
    [all...]
  /src/sys/arch/emips/ebus/
ebus.c 50 struct ebus_attach_args *ia; local in function:ebusattach
63 ia = &ida->ida_devs[i];
67 ia->ia_name, ia->ia_basz, ia->ia_paddr, ia->ia_cookie);
69 if (ia->ia_basz != 0) {
70 addr = (void *)mips_map_physmem(ia->ia_paddr,
71 ia->ia_basz);
74 ia->ia_name, ia->ia_paddr, ia->ia_basz)
100 struct ebus_attach_args *ia = aux; local in function:ebusprint
    [all...]
  /src/sys/dev/isa/
attimer_isa.c 86 struct isa_attach_args *ia = aux; local in function:attimer_isa_match
89 if (ISA_DIRECT_CONFIG(ia))
93 if (ia->ia_nio < 1 ||
94 (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T &&
95 ia->ia_io[0].ir_addr != IO_TIMER1))
98 if (ia->ia_niomem > 0 &&
99 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M))
102 if (ia->ia_nirq > 0 &&
103 (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))
106 if (ia->ia_ndrq > 0 &
129 struct isa_attach_args *ia = aux; local in function:attimer_isa_attach
    [all...]
vga_isa.c 58 struct isa_attach_args *ia = aux; local in function:vga_isa_match
60 if (ISA_DIRECT_CONFIG(ia))
64 if (ia->ia_nio < 1 ||
65 (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T &&
66 ia->ia_io[0].ir_addr != 0x3b0))
69 if (ia->ia_niomem < 1 ||
70 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M &&
71 ia->ia_iomem[0].ir_addr != 0xa0000))
73 if (ia->ia_iomem[0].ir_size != 0 &&
74 ia->ia_iomem[0].ir_size != 0x20000
107 struct isa_attach_args *ia = aux; local in function:vga_isa_attach
    [all...]
ess_isa.c 65 struct isa_attach_args *ia; local in function:ess_isa_probe
68 ia = aux;
70 if (ia->ia_nio < 1)
72 if (ia->ia_nirq < 1)
74 if (ia->ia_ndrq < 1)
77 if (ISA_DIRECT_CONFIG(ia))
82 sc->sc_ic = ia->ia_ic;
83 sc->sc_iot = ia->ia_iot;
84 sc->sc_iobase = ia->ia_io[0].ir_addr;
92 sc->sc_audio1.irq = ia->ia_irq[0].ir_irq
126 struct isa_attach_args *ia; local in function:ess_isa_attach
    [all...]
if_tscs_isa.c 64 struct isa_attach_args *ia = aux; local in function:tscs_isa_probe
65 bus_space_tag_t iot = ia->ia_iot;
71 if (ia->ia_nio < 1)
73 if (ia->ia_nirq < 1)
76 if (ISA_DIRECT_CONFIG(ia))
82 if (ia->ia_io[0].ir_addr == ISA_UNKNOWN_PORT)
88 if (bus_space_map(ia->ia_iot, ia->ia_io[0].ir_addr - 0x300, 9,
93 if ((bus_space_read_1(ia->ia_iot, pldh, 0) & 0xf) == 0xa &&
94 (bus_space_read_1(ia->ia_iot, pldh, 0x8) & 0xf) == 0x5 &
170 struct isa_attach_args *ia = aux; local in function:tscs_isa_attach
    [all...]
isa.c 174 checkattachargs(struct isa_attach_args *ia, const int *loc)
178 if (ia->ia_nio == 0) {
183 loc[ISACF_PORT] != ia->ia_io[0].ir_addr)
187 if (ia->ia_niomem == 0) {
192 loc[ISACF_IOMEM] != ia->ia_iomem[0].ir_addr)
196 if (ia->ia_nirq == 0) {
201 loc[ISACF_IRQ] != ia->ia_irq[0].ir_irq)
205 if (ia->ia_ndrq == 0) {
212 if (i == ia->ia_ndrq)
215 loc[ISACF_DRQ + i] != ia->ia_drq[i].ir_drq
230 struct isa_attach_args *ia = aux; local in function:isaprint
315 struct isa_attach_args ia; local in function:isasearch
    [all...]
if_lc_isa.c 75 struct isa_attach_args *ia, int attach)
81 if (ia->ia_nio < 1)
83 if (ia->ia_niomem < 1)
85 if (ia->ia_nirq < 1)
88 if (ISA_DIRECT_CONFIG(ia))
94 if (ia->ia_io[0].ir_addr == ISA_UNKNOWN_PORT)
100 if (ia->ia_io[0].ir_addr & (LEMAC_IOSIZE - 1))
103 sc->sc_iot = ia->ia_iot;
105 if (bus_space_map(sc->sc_iot, ia->ia_io[0].ir_addr, LEMAC_IOSIZE, 0,
125 if (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M &
191 struct isa_attach_args *ia = aux; local in function:lemac_isa_probe
205 struct isa_attach_args *ia = aux; local in function:lemac_isa_attach
    [all...]
sb_isa.c 81 struct isa_attach_args *ia = aux; local in function:sb_isa_match
84 if (ia->ia_nio < 1)
86 if (ia->ia_nirq < 1)
88 if (ia->ia_ndrq < 1)
91 if (ISA_DIRECT_CONFIG(ia))
100 struct isa_attach_args *ia, cfdata_t match)
104 if (!SB_BASE_VALID(ia->ia_io[0].ir_addr)) {
106 ia->ia_io[0].ir_addr);
110 sc->sc_ic = ia->ia_ic;
112 sc->sc_iot = ia->ia_iot
162 struct isa_attach_args *ia = aux; local in function:sb_isa_attach
    [all...]
cy_isa.c 39 struct isa_attach_args *ia = aux; local in function:cy_isa_probe
43 if (ia->ia_niomem < 1)
45 if (ia->ia_nirq < 1)
49 if (ia->ia_iomem[0].ir_addr == ISA_UNKNOWN_IOMEM)
51 if (ia->ia_irq[0].ir_irq == ISA_UNKNOWN_IRQ)
56 sc->sc_memt = ia->ia_memt;
59 if (bus_space_map(ia->ia_memt, ia->ia_iomem[0].ir_addr, CY_MEMSIZE, 0,
65 bus_space_unmap(ia->ia_memt, sc->sc_bsh, CY_MEMSIZE);
68 ia->ia_niomem = 1
85 struct isa_attach_args *ia = aux; local in function:cy_isa_attach
    [all...]
adv_isa.c 107 struct isa_attach_args *ia = aux; local in function:adv_isa_probe
108 bus_space_tag_t iot = ia->ia_iot;
114 if (ia->ia_nio < 1)
116 if (ia->ia_nirq < 1)
118 if (ia->ia_ndrq < 1)
121 if (ISA_DIRECT_CONFIG(ia))
128 if (ia->ia_io[0].ir_addr == ISA_UNKNOWN_PORT) {
141 ia->ia_io[0].ir_addr = iobase;
151 iobase = ia->ia_io[0].ir_addr;
171 if (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 &
203 struct isa_attach_args *ia = aux; local in function:adv_isa_attach
    [all...]
aic_isa.c 104 struct isa_attach_args *ia = aux;
105 bus_space_tag_t iot = ia->ia_iot;
109 if (ia->ia_nio < 1)
111 if (ia->ia_nirq < 1)
114 if (ISA_DIRECT_CONFIG(ia))
118 if (ia->ia_io[0].ir_addr == ISA_UNKNOWN_PORT)
122 if (ia->ia_irq[0].ir_irq == ISA_UNKNOWN_IRQ)
125 if (bus_space_map(iot, ia->ia_io[0].ir_addr, AIC_ISA_IOSIZE, 0, &ioh))
133 ia->ia_nio = 1;
134 ia->ia_io[0].ir_size = AIC_ISA_IOSIZE
103 struct isa_attach_args *ia = aux; local in function:aic_isa_probe
146 struct isa_attach_args *ia = aux; local in function:aic_isa_attach
    [all...]
slhci_isa.c 71 struct isa_attach_args *ia = aux; local in function:slhci_isa_match
72 bus_space_tag_t iot = ia->ia_iot;
77 if (ia->ia_nio < 1)
79 if (ia->ia_nirq < 1)
82 if (ISA_DIRECT_CONFIG(ia))
86 if (ia->ia_io[0].ir_addr == ISA_UNKNOWN_PORT)
90 if (ia->ia_irq[0].ir_irq == ISA_UNKNOWN_IRQ)
93 if (bus_space_map(iot, ia->ia_io[0].ir_addr, SL11_PORTSIZE, 0, &ioh))
105 ia->ia_nio = 1;
106 ia->ia_io[0].ir_size = SL11_PORTSIZE
121 struct isa_attach_args *ia = aux; local in function:slhci_isa_attach
    [all...]
joy_isa.c 65 struct isa_attach_args *ia = aux; local in function:joy_isa_probe
66 bus_space_tag_t iot = ia->ia_iot;
70 if (ia->ia_nio < 1)
73 if (ia->ia_io[0].ir_addr == ISA_UNKNOWN_PORT)
76 if (bus_space_map(iot, ia->ia_io[0].ir_addr, JOY_NPORTS, 0, &ioh))
91 ia->ia_nio = 1;
92 ia->ia_io[0].ir_size = JOY_NPORTS;
94 ia->ia_niomem = 0;
95 ia->ia_nirq = 0;
96 ia->ia_ndrq = 0
106 struct isa_attach_args *ia = aux; local in function:joy_isa_attach
    [all...]
  /src/sys/arch/x86/x86/
x86_ipmi.c 94 ipmi_smbios_probe(struct smbios_ipmi *pipmi, struct ipmi_attach_args *ia)
108 ia->iaa_if_type = pipmi->smipmi_if_type;
109 ia->iaa_if_rev = pipmi->smipmi_if_rev;
110 ia->iaa_if_irq = (pipmi->smipmi_base_flags & SMIPMI_FLAG_IRQEN) ?
112 ia->iaa_if_irqlvl = (pipmi->smipmi_base_flags & SMIPMI_FLAG_IRQLVL) ?
117 ia->iaa_if_iospacing = 1;
121 ia->iaa_if_iospacing = 4;
125 ia->iaa_if_iospacing = 2;
129 ia->iaa_if_iospacing = 1;
135 ia->iaa_if_iotype = 'i'
    [all...]
  /src/sys/arch/shark/ofw/
ofisascr.c 86 struct isa_attach_args ia; local in function:ofisascrattach
92 ia.ia_iot = &isa_io_bs_tag;
93 ia.ia_memt = &isa_mem_bs_tag;
94 ia.ia_ic = NULL; /* not used */
96 ia.ia_nio = 1;
97 ia.ia_io = ia_io;
98 ia.ia_io[0].ir_addr = SEQUOIA_BASE;
99 ia.ia_io[0].ir_size = SEQUOIA_NPORTS;
101 ia.ia_niomem = 0;
102 ia.ia_nirq = 0
    [all...]
  /src/sys/arch/bebox/isa/
mcclock_isa.c 167 struct isa_attach_args *ia = aux; local in function:mcclock_isa_probe
170 if (ia->ia_nio < 1)
173 if (ISA_DIRECT_CONFIG(ia))
176 if ((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T) &&
177 (ia->ia_io[0].ir_addr != IO_RTC))
180 if (ia->ia_niomem > 0 &&
181 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M))
184 if (ia->ia_nirq > 0 &&
185 (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))
188 if (ia->ia_ndrq > 0 &
211 struct isa_attach_args *ia = aux; local in function:mcclock_isa_attach
    [all...]
  /src/sys/arch/sandpoint/isa/
mcclock_isa.c 167 struct isa_attach_args *ia = aux; local in function:mcclock_isa_probe
170 if (ia->ia_nio < 1)
173 if (ISA_DIRECT_CONFIG(ia))
176 if ((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T) &&
177 (ia->ia_io[0].ir_addr != IO_RTC))
180 if (ia->ia_niomem > 0 &&
181 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M))
184 if (ia->ia_nirq > 0 &&
185 (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))
188 if (ia->ia_ndrq > 0 &
211 struct isa_attach_args *ia = aux; local in function:mcclock_isa_attach
    [all...]
  /src/sys/arch/x68k/dev/
scsirom.c 73 scsirom_find(device_t parent, struct intio_attach_args *ia)
80 if (ia->ia_addr == scsirom_descr[INTERNAL].addr)
82 else if (ia->ia_addr == scsirom_descr[EXTERNAL].addr)
87 ia->ia_size = 0x1fe0;
88 if (intio_map_allocate_region(parent, ia, INTIO_MAP_TESTONLY))
91 if (bus_space_map(ia->ia_bst, ia->ia_addr, ia->ia_size, 0, &ioh) < 0)
93 if (badaddr((void *)IIOV(ia->ia_addr+SCSIROM_ID))) {
94 bus_space_unmap(ia->ia_bst, ioh, ia->ia_size)
108 struct intio_attach_args *ia = aux; local in function:scsirom_match
134 struct intio_attach_args *ia = aux; local in function:scsirom_attach
    [all...]
com_intio.c 61 struct intio_attach_args *ia = aux; local in function:com_intio_match
68 if (badaddr((void *)IIOV(ia->ia_addr)))
71 ia->ia_size = COM_PSX16550_SIZE;
72 if (intio_map_allocate_region(parent, ia, INTIO_MAP_TESTONLY) < 0)
75 iot = ia->ia_bst;
76 iobase = ia->ia_addr;
82 if (bus_space_map(iot, iobase, ia->ia_size,
87 bus_space_unmap(iot, ioh, ia->ia_size);
96 struct intio_attach_args *ia = aux; local in function:com_intio_attach
101 intio_map_allocate_region(parent, ia, INTIO_MAP_ALLOCATE)
    [all...]
  /src/sys/arch/alpha/isa/
mcclock_isa.c 61 struct isa_attach_args *ia = aux; local in function:mcclock_isa_match
64 if (ia->ia_nio < 1 ||
65 (ia->ia_io[0].ir_addr != ISA_UNKNOWN_PORT &&
66 ia->ia_io[0].ir_addr != 0x70))
69 if (ia->ia_niomem > 0 &&
70 (ia->ia_iomem[0].ir_addr != ISA_UNKNOWN_IOMEM))
73 if (ia->ia_nirq > 0 &&
74 (ia->ia_irq[0].ir_irq != ISA_UNKNOWN_IRQ))
77 if (ia->ia_ndrq > 0 &&
78 (ia->ia_drq[0].ir_drq != ISA_UNKNOWN_DRQ)
102 struct isa_attach_args *ia = aux; local in function:mcclock_isa_attach
    [all...]
  /src/sys/arch/pmax/ibus/
ibus.c 50 struct ibus_attach_args *ia; local in function:ibusattach
62 ia = &ida->ida_devs[i];
63 if (ia->ia_basz != 0 &&
64 badaddr((void *)ia->ia_addr, ia->ia_basz) != 0)
67 locs[IBUSCF_ADDR] = (int32_t)MIPS_KSEG1_TO_PHYS(ia->ia_addr);
69 config_found(self, ia, ibusprint,
78 struct ibus_attach_args *ia = aux; local in function:ibusprint
81 aprint_normal("%s at %s", ia->ia_name, pnp);
83 aprint_normal(" addr %#"PRIxPADDR, MIPS_KSEG1_TO_PHYS(ia->ia_addr))
    [all...]

Completed in 20 milliseconds

1 2 3 4 5 6 7 8 91011>>